A solution containing 500,000 units of polymyxin B sulfate in 10 mL of sterile water for injection is added to 250 mL of D5W to make a total volume of 260 mL. The infusion is to be administered over 2 hours. If the administration set delivers 10 drops/mL, at what rate, in drops per minute, should the infusion be given to ensure the patient receives the dose within the designated time interval?
